Horrible Service! Have been without a car for 3 weeks!
Written by carnisha_jobe on 04/02/2014
On March 21st, 2014, I had an accident due to what my insurance progressive said was due to brake line failu. The left side of my car hit a medium and the two tires and rims were damaged I called Nissan and had my car towed to them. My insurance company came evaluated car and Sheehy said that it should take 7 days for my car to be ready and that the price will be about 1800 dollars. So I called Tuesday evening, the day before car was supposed to finished, to make sure it would be ready and I get the news that it will not be ready until Friday. I said okay I wish someone told me earlier because I was renting a car to get around during this time. Friday March 21st, 2014 arrives, I keep calling to check in, they say they are working on hub assembly and that they need to test drive my car. At 3:30PM I call back againa nd I speak to my service rep, they say that my car should be ready in 30 minutes. So I dropped of my rental waited for my mom to pick me up and give me a ride. I get to the Sheehy at 5:30pm. When I get there the service rep has gone home. They ask me to pay my deductible and that any questions I can call in tomorrow to speak to my service rep. I get into my car and the steering wheel is a little tight so I go to make a u-turn to get to a near by applebees with my mom driving in her car behind me I turn the wheel make the U-Turn the steering wheel barely turns and when I do eventually get it turn the steering wheel does not automatically turn back and the car get going in a circular motion I had to manually turn it back. So I decide since the dealer is now closed I would call back and turn the car back in on Saturday. I called my service representative Saturday morning and let him know what is going on with my car they inform me that the mechanic that was working on my car wont be in until Monday so there is nothing they can do. I ask them so what am I supposed to do all weekend? Becaue I could not afford to rent another car and I needed to get to work and school, I had to drive my car until I could find time to bring it back in. I realized as well as my mom that my car did not get an alignment the car was pullng to the right side when I went around the curve the steering wheel was so tight I could barely make a turn. Thursday gets here I had to work so I had my mom take my car to the dealer. She ask them was this car aligned and was it test driven they said yes. My mom then repsonded by saying that there is no way these two things were done and that you guys thought that this car was fixed and ready for pick up. They informed my mom that the mechanic would be reprimanded and that they needed some time to look at my car. My mom waited two hours and had to walk down to service to ask them what is going on with my car. They said that they would need to keep my car and that they needed to speak to insurance company to see what they could do. So she asked what is wrong with the car, they said that there is issues with axle and that the car was not properly aligned. So basically, they left me a car to pick up, after a week and a half of having my car, that was not completely fixed or safe to drive. They gave us a loaner to use while they fix my car (which I appreciate after not having a car for 10 days, taking off of work, and having to pay for a rental for 8 days just to be able to get to school). My car has been in shop from Thursday to today Tuesday. (April 1st, 2014) and we have not heard from them as to how long it will take and what will be done. I had experienced a wonderful experience when I bought my car in August. My sales rep was great. I come here regularly for oil changes, I had my wheel fixed her when my car had hit a pothole prior. I have never experienced an issue with service prior to this incident. I really thought that I would not have a problem with them in this incident, but this situation was completely unprofessional and wreckless to give me back my car after not fixing what they said needed to fixed properly.
